How SafeGuard Vent Valves Improve the Life of EV Lithium Battery Packs
SafeGuard vent relief valve make EV lithium battery packs safer and help them last longer. When lithium batteries charges, they produce gases. If pressure build up too much, it can lead to explosion. So SafeGuard Vent valves step in here. They let gases out when necessary. By doing that, they keep pressure even in the battery pack.
Think of inflating a balloon. If you blow air in without releasing any, it will burst eventually. The SafeGuard Vent act like a small door that open when pressure too high, releasing just enough gas. This prevent the battery pack from damage or exploding.
And another way they help is by stopping liquid leaks. A leaking battery can cause major issues. The SafeGuard Vent not only release gas but also keep the battery seal well. So the battery can work long time without problems.
